Don't Be Afraid To Teach Yourself Guitar
Whether you're musically inclined or not it is actually much easier to teach yourself guitar than you'd imagine. In fact, learning to play electric guitar or even acoustic guitar really isn't that difficult. There's no need for expensive classes, video lessons, or anything of that nature; all you need is a love for the instrument and plenty of patience.
For those who are first starting out an experienced musician can generally give you the basic info you need to get started. This is basically so that they can give you some basic advice and tell you what they know. Training your fingers to hold their required positions as you play may be the hardest part of all. Once you are more experienced you will be able to pick and choose which tips you really need, but getting some in the beginning gives you somewhere to start.
Another good idea for those who are truly beginners is digging up information on the internet that pertains to the instrument. There are hundreds of articles, blogs, guides, and videos on the web to help you get used to the guitar and associated terminology. You will also want to learn to read tabs, which is super easy.
All you have to do is pull together your resources and learning materials together and give it a go. Jumping that first hurdle of familiarizing yourself with the guitar is actually the hardest part. You can also locate tabs to your favorite songs on the internet. You will find that most of what you learn is self-taught when it comes to this extremely personal instrument. You will probably want to take a course to help you learn the chords as your progress to writing your own songs or tabbing radio hits from sound. Internet classes are provided to teach you all the chords and you can get easy to follow charts to hang in the room where you most often practice.
Once you know the basic steps for playing guitar there really aren't a lot of extra steps to learning electric, acoustic, or bass. Developing a relationship with an instrument may seem like a strange concept, but you have to invest your heart and soul if you want to make amazing music. A lot of practice and a little advice can have you well on your way to successful guitar playing in a relatively short period of time, especially when compared to some other instruments. The main thing that you need to teach yourself guitar is practice.
